What is School Site Council?
School Site Council (SSC) is a legally required decision-making body for any school receiving federal funds. It includes teachers, parents, administrators, and interested community members who work together to develop and monitor the School Plan for Student Achievement (SPSA).
Responsibilities of the SSC
Annually | Ongoing |
---|---|
Review meeting operating procedures |
Become knowledgeable in state and local issues related to testing and curriculum and instruction |
Review bylaws |
Communicate regularly with stakeholders |
Develop an annual meeting Calendar |
May appoint committees to assist with developing, monitoring and evaluating the SPSA |
Develop the School Safety Plan |
Primary responsibility of the SSC is to monitor the effectiveness of the School Plan for Student Achievement (SPSA) and suggest changes to the plan as necessary. |
